Henry Srebrnik’s article, “American media criticize Israeli government,” was encouraging to read. As someone who served as a human rights observer in the occupied Palestinian territory in 2014, I have been disappointed in the Canadian government’s unfaltering support of the Israeli government and the coverage in Canadian media.

A recent public opinion poll by Canadians for Justice and Peace in the Middle East shows that the tide is indeed turning in terms of Canadians opinion of Israel. Only a small minority viewed Israel as “a vibrant democracy.A much larger number saw Israel as “a state with segregation similar to apartheid.

The Canadian media has a crucial role in helping to provide critiques of our government’s unwavering declaration of Israel as a friend and ally; as well as critiques of the Israeli government’s extreme right wing policies. Israel is pursuing policies that the UN and a number of human rights organizations have named as violating both international and humanitarian law.  I look forward to the day when a similar article is written by Mr. Srebrnik with the title Canadian media criticize the Israeli government.”
